Output 80956b0d6f4b1ce4827ff71c524e1107f166fe1405b0803a2f921d4e6d30a641:4

value
512388617
script pubkey
OP_0 OP_PUSHBYTES_32 de3a9748d8338322023299f9545a7c659aef6a74d7a42615da7b742082e8581c
address
bc1qmcafwjxcxwpjyq3jn8u4gknuvkdw76n567jzv9w60d6zpqhgtqwqz5fd83
transaction
80956b0d6f4b1ce4827ff71c524e1107f166fe1405b0803a2f921d4e6d30a641
spent
true